Responsibilities

  • Coordinate the day-to-day execution of concurrent autonomous military vehicle prototype builds through all phases of assembly, integration, testing, and delivery.
  • Serve as the primary liaison between the Project Manager and production personnel to ensure program schedules, milestones, and customer deliverables are achieved.
  • Monitor build progress and identify schedule risks, resource constraints, and technical issues that may impact program execution.
  • Develop and maintain detailed vehicle build schedules, work packages, and integration plans in coordination with engineering, manufacturing, and quality teams.
  • Coordinate mechanical, electrical, autonomy, and mission equipment integration activities to ensure efficient workflow and minimize production delays.
  • Conduct daily production meetings to review build status, establish priorities, and communicate schedule requirements to technical teams.
  • Track vehicle configuration status and ensure all engineering changes, modifications, and design updates are properly incorporated into vehicle builds.
  • Verify required materials, components, tooling, and technical documentation are available to support scheduled build activities.
  • Coordinate with procurement and supply chain personnel to resolve material shortages and expedite critical components.
  • Monitor labor utilization and production capacity to ensure resources are aligned with program priorities and delivery schedules.
  • Work closely with engineering teams to resolve technical issues encountered during fabrication, assembly, integration, and testing activities.
  • Ensure prototype builds are completed in accordance with approved engineering drawings, technical data packages, manufacturing instructions, and customer requirements.
  • Coordinate vehicle inspections, quality audits, and build verification activities throughout the production process.
  • Support vehicle checkout, troubleshooting, functional testing, and validation efforts prior to customer demonstrations and delivery.
  • Maintain accurate records of build status, labor hours, material usage, configuration changes, and production metrics.
  • Prepare and present build status reports, schedule updates, and risk assessments to Project Managers and program leadership.
  • Identify opportunities to improve build efficiency, production flow, quality, and repeatability across prototype vehicle programs.
